Hudson, Florida (March 1, 2017) – Regional Medical Center Bayonet Point is pleased to announce the promotion of Dina D. Credo, RN, BSN, CCRN, to director of the hospital’s Critical Care Unit (CCU). Ms. Credo has been serving as interim director of the CCU since September 2016. Prior to serving as interim director she held the position of Nurse Manager in CSU/CSSU (Critical Surgical Unit/ Cardiac Surgical Stepdown Unit). Ms. Credo has been serving in nurse management in the critical care units of RMCBP since her employment at the hospital in April 2009.
Ms. Credo received her Bachelor of Science in Nursing from Liceo de Cagayan University in the Philippines. She holds certification as a Critical Care RN (CCRN) since October 2009. She is trained in basic life support, advanced cardiovascular life support, certified CRRT/IABP (Continuous Renal Replacement Therapy/Intra Aortic Balloon Pump) training, and open heart cardiovascular training. She is a member of the American Association of Critical Nurses and a member of Philippine Nurses Association.
About Regional Medical Center Bayonet Point
Regional Medical Center Bayonet has been serving the community since 1981. We are a 290-bed acute care hospital located in Hudson, FL and home of the nationally acclaimed Heart Institute. We have more than 350 physicians, 1,264 employees and 500 volunteers on our integrated healthcare delivery team.
